What makes Diamond so good, is its impossible to get a flawed cut. They have a diamond tipped tint/vinyl cutting machine. They basically input the year make model of the car, the machine cuts out all the windows and it becomes a spray lay and walk away type job. Yeah, I had the TL tinted in FL by a 3m dealer and they had the machine that cut the film with a laser. The fit is absolutely perfect. I had the guys at The Tint Wizard do my toyota and evo with 3m film and they did a very good job..but they hand cut it on the car. I don't remember prices off the top of my head, but it varies a bunch if you go with metallic, carbon, or ceramic.

Metallic can...but it usually only affects installed navigation systems that have the antennas in the rear deck or rear window. I've had carbon on all my cars with zero problems. I think you would be good to go with either.

the ceramic is the tint with the highest heat reflection. They have a setup up at diamond with a heat lamp in a box and 3 grades of tint... 1, no tint, 2, 20% non ceramic, 3, 35% ceramic, and you cant feel anything coming thru that ceramic tint at all.
